Now, You Shut Op! is a story about a two-year-old boy who doesn’t like to be told what to do.

For the summer, his mother decided to take a road trip down South to visit her relatives and so they can see her precious little two-year-old. He wasn’t excited as she had hope but he became excited when he saw his favorite Sesame Street character.

After repeatedly telling everybody to shut up whenever they said anything to him, they realize that he was just being a typical terrible two. He learned in the end, being hard headed only landed him a splitting headache; and, they all got the last laugh.
